如何将数据库源导入数据库
-
将数据库源导入数据库可以通过多种方法实现,这取决于数据库源的类型以及目标数据库的类型。以下是一些常见的方法:
-
使用数据库管理工具:许多数据库管理工具(如MySQL Workbench、PgAdmin、SQL Server Management Studio等)都提供了直接导入数据的功能。你可以使用这些工具连接到目标数据库,然后使用导入向导或者命令来将数据源导入数据库。
-
使用命令行工具:对于一些数据库,可以使用命令行工具来导入数据。例如,MySQL可以使用
mysql命令行工具,PostgreSQL可以使用psql命令行工具,SQL Server可以使用sqlcmd工具。通过这些工具,你可以执行导入数据的SQL脚本或者使用特定的命令来导入数据。 -
使用ETL工具:ETL(Extract, Transform, Load)工具可以帮助将数据从一个系统导入到另一个系统。这些工具通常提供了图形化界面来设置数据导入的规则和映射关系,然后执行数据导入操作。
-
编写脚本:对于一些特殊的数据导入需求,可能需要编写脚本来实现。可以使用编程语言(如Python、Java、C#)连接到数据库源,读取数据,然后将数据插入到目标数据库中。
-
使用第三方工具:有一些第三方工具可以帮助进行数据库间的数据迁移,例如DataGrip、Navicat等。这些工具通常提供了一些高级功能来简化数据导入的过程。
总的来说,将数据库源导入数据库可以通过数据库管理工具、命令行工具、ETL工具、编写脚本或者使用第三方工具来实现。选择合适的方法取决于具体的数据库类型、数据量以及数据导入的复杂度。
1年前 -
-
将数据库源导入数据库的过程实际上是将一个数据库中的数据、表结构等内容复制到另一个数据库中的过程。这个过程可以通过多种方式来实现,下面我将介绍几种常用的方法:
一、使用SQL语句导入数据:
- 将数据源导出成SQL文件:使用mysqldump命令或者数据库管理工具将需要导入的数据库导出成SQL文件,该文件包含了数据库的数据及表结构信息。
mysqldump -u username -p database_name > filename.sql- 连接目标数据库:使用mysql命令或者数据库管理工具连接到目标数据库。
mysql -u username -p database_name- 导入SQL文件:在目标数据库中执行导出的SQL文件,该文件会自动将数据导入到目标数据库中。
source filename.sql二、使用数据库管理工具导入数据:
- 打开数据库管理工具,连接到源数据库。
- 选择要导出的数据库,右键点击选择导出数据库选项,并选择保存为SQL文件。
- 连接到目标数据库,选择要导入的数据库,右键点击选择导入数据库选项,选择之前导出的SQL文件进行导入。
三、使用ETL工具导入数据:
ETL(Extract, Transform, Load)工具是一种专门用于从不同数据源中提取、转换、加载数据的工具,常见的ETL工具有Talend、Pentaho、Informatica等。你可以使用这些工具连接数据源和目标数据库,将数据源中的数据导入到目标数据库中。
四、使用开发语言编写脚本导入数据:
可以使用编程语言(如Python、Java等)编写脚本来实现数据迁移的过程。通过连接源数据库和目标数据库,读取源数据库中的数据,然后插入到目标数据库中。
总的来说,将数据库源导入数据库可以通过SQL语句、数据库管理工具、ETL工具或者编程语言编写脚本等方法来实现。选择适合自己的方法,根据具体情况进行操作,确保数据导入过程顺利完成。
1年前 -
导入数据库源是在数据库管理系统中将数据导入到数据库中的过程。下面将介绍如何将数据库源导入数据库,包括选择合适的方法、准备工作、操作步骤等方面。
选择合适的方法
在将数据库源导入数据库之前,我们首先需要选择合适的方法。一般来说,常见的方法包括使用数据库管理软件、使用SQL脚本、使用数据库导入工具等。具体选择哪种方法取决于你的需求以及数据源的类型和格式。
-
使用数据库管理软件:如果你已经安装了数据库管理软件(如MySQL Workbench、Navicat等),可以通过这些软件提供的导入功能直接将数据源导入数据库中。
-
使用SQL脚本:如果需要将数据源的数据和结构完整地导入数据库中,可以编写SQL脚本来实现。这种方法适用于数据量较小且结构简单的情况。
-
使用数据库导入工具:有些数据库管理系统提供了专门的导入工具,可以帮助用户将不同格式的数据源导入数据库中,如mysqlimport、pg_dump等。
准备工作
在进行数据库导入之前,需要进行一些准备工作,以确保导入过程顺利进行:
-
备份数据库:在导入数据之前,建议备份现有数据库,以防止意外发生导致数据丢失。
-
准备数据源:确保数据源已经准备好,并且符合数据库所需的格式和结构。
-
连接数据库:确保你已经连接到目标数据库,并且具有足够的权限来执行导入操作。
操作步骤
使用数据库管理软件导入数据源
- 打开数据库管理软件,并连接到目标数据库。
- 选择导入数据的表格或数据库。
- 选择导入数据的数据源文件。
- 指定导入的选项,如数据格式、字段分隔符等。
- 点击“导入”按钮开始导入数据源。
使用SQL脚本导入数据源
- 编写SQL脚本,包括创建表格、定义字段等。
- 使用
LOAD DATA INFILE语句将数据源导入数据库中。例如:LOAD DATA INFILE 'data.csv' INTO TABLE table_name FIELDS TERMINATED BY ',' LINES TERMINATED BY '\n'; - 执行SQL脚本,将数据源导入数据库中。
使用数据库导入工具导入数据源
- 打开数据库导入工具,并连接到目标数据库。
- 选择数据源文件,并指定导入的选项。
- 执行导入操作,等待导入完成。
总结
通过选择合适的方法,并按照上述准备工作和操作步骤进行,你就可以将数据源成功导入到数据库中了。在导入过程中,需要确保数据源的格式和结构与目标数据库的要求一致,避免出现导入失败的情况。如果遇到问题,可以查看错误信息并逐步排查解决。祝你顺利完成数据库源的导入操作!
1年前 -


